Foreman Selected for State Track Hall of Fame
January 10, 2003

SEATTLE (Jan. 10) -- Former Seattle Pacific University track & field coach Ken Foreman will be inducted into the Washington State Track & Field Coaches Hall of Fame next week in Spokane.

Foreman, who retired in 2000 following 37 years as the Falcons' head coach and two others as an assistant, is among three longtime collegiate mentors selected. He will be joined by Washington's Ken Shannon and Washington State's John Chaplin. In all, 17 former college and high school coaches will be honored Jan. 18.

During his tenure, SPU produced 27 women and men who were collegiate champions, 159 All-America athletes and 15 of his teams finished among the top 10 nationally.

Later this month, on Jan. 31, Foreman will be amongst the first class of inductees into Seattle Pacific's Falcon Legends Hall of Fame.
